Frequently Asked Questions
- Who wins the Data Duel between North Macedonia and Iceland?
- Iceland wins the Data Duel 7-3 across the 12 indicators compared. The comparison covers GDP, population, life expectancy, CO₂ emissions, and 8 more indicators sourced from the World Bank.
- How do North Macedonia and Iceland compare on GDP?
- North Macedonia has a GDP of $16.7 billion, while Iceland has $33.5 billion. Iceland leads on this indicator.
- How do North Macedonia and Iceland compare on GDP per Capita?
- North Macedonia has a GDP per Capita of $9,310.028, while Iceland has $82,703.858. Iceland leads on this indicator.
- How do North Macedonia and Iceland compare on Population?
- North Macedonia has a Population of 1.8 million, while Iceland has 404,610. they are comparable on this indicator.
- How do North Macedonia and Iceland compare on Life Expectancy?
- North Macedonia has a Life Expectancy of 75.3, while Iceland has 82.6. Iceland leads on this indicator.
- How do North Macedonia and Iceland compare on GDP Growth?
- North Macedonia has a GDP Growth of 2.8%, while Iceland has 0.5%. North Macedonia leads on this indicator.
